I'll assume the function is the following:

f(x)=-\frac{2}{9}x+\frac{1}{3}

As you can see, this is the equation of a line written in Slope-intercept form. The general rule of writing lines in this form is:

y=mx+b

Where m is the slope and b is the y-intercept, which is the point at which x=0. By comparing our function with the written rule, we can say that the y-intercept is:

\boxed{b=\frac{1}{3}}
